The Kentucky Derby.
The Kentucky Derby is the richest of the Triple Crown races, with an overall purse of $2 million. The winner of the Derby will receive $1.432 million, with prize money paid to the first five finishers. With prize funds of $1.5 million, the Preakness Stakes and the Belmont Stakes offer the same total purse.

Why is Man O’War better than Secretariat?
Improvements in drainage technology and the practice of hosing down the dirt have made racetracks faster; Man o’ War ran on shoes made of steel versus Secretariat’s lightweight aluminum; and the Man o’ War typically carried extra weight to give his opponents a chance of winning.

How much does a horse owner get for winning a race?
The purse money for a horse race comes from different places, such as gambling, entry fees, and sponsorships. Typically, the amount of money bet at a track is used to determine the racing purses for a season. The winnings from a horse race are usually split between the owner 80%, the trainer 10%, and the jockey 10%.

Who is the best racehorse of all time?
Many experts agree that Man o’ War is the best racehorse in history. The fiery chestnut won 20 of his 21 starts during his career from 1919-1920, a truly impressive feat. Man o’ War was born on March 29, 1917, at Nursery Stud, near Lexington, Kentucky. Adored by his fans, he gained the nickname Big Red.

How much does it cost to enter a horse in the Preakness?
$15,000
Qualification for the Preakness Stakes
The cost of initial entry into the race is $15,000, and owners will have to pay a further $15,000 if their horse makes the starting gate.
